North Bay Drug Bust: 7 Charges, 2 Arrests

North Bay police have arrested two individuals and laid seven charges following a drug trafficking investigation. The bust, announced June 21, 2026, resulted in the seizure of illegal drugs and cash.

Details of the Arrests

The North Bay Police Service executed a search warrant at a residence on the city's south side. Officers seized a quantity of suspected cocaine and fentanyl, along with Canadian currency. The two suspects, a 34-year-old man and a 29-year-old woman, face charges including possession for the purpose of trafficking and possession of proceeds of crime.

According to police, the investigation began after community complaints about drug activity in the area. “This operation demonstrates our commitment to addressing drug-related crime and keeping our neighborhoods safe,” said a police spokesperson.

Impact on the Community

The arrests are part of a broader effort by North Bay police to combat the opioid crisis and illegal drug trade. The suspects are scheduled to appear in court later this month. No further details have been released.
